How To Seal Wood For Marine Use. Without waterproofing sealer, there won't be anything to protect your wood against harmful rays and water, leaving it to succumb to damage in as little as a few months, depending on how often you use your boat. Sealing the wood using a waterproofing epoxy, varnish, paint or oil can help keep it looking its best.
